Rebecca Windemer

Lecturer in Environmental planning, Cardiff University

I am a lecturer in environmental planning and a chartered town planner. My existing research has focused on the regulation of renewable energy infrastructure.
My recent work has focused on the use of time-limited planning consents for the regulation of onshore wind and solar farms and how decisions are made regarding the future of this infrastructure (repowering, life-extension and decommissioning). My research won the EnergySHIFTS ECR award for innovative research findings and the ESRC Celebrating Impact Prize for 'Outstanding Early Career Impact'.
